How Can I Boost My Credit Scores Rating Prior To Getting a Home?
To improve your credit scores rating prior to acquiring a home, pay for existing financial obligation, make settlements on schedule, and stay clear of opening new credit rating accounts (OC Home Buyers). On a regular basis examine your credit score record for mistakes and challenge any type of inaccuracies
What Papers Do I Need to Obtain a Mortgage?
To make an application for a mortgage, you'll require your ID, evidence of earnings, tax obligation returns, bank statements, and information about your debts. It's ideal to collect these papers early for a smoother application procedure.
Just how Do I Select a Realty Agent?
Choosing a property agent involves looking into regional professionals, checking out reviews, and talking to prospects. You ought to inquire about their experience, negotiation abilities, and market understanding to assure they straighten with your demands and goals.


What Prevail Home Inspection Issues to Expect?
When you're inspecting a home, watch for roofing system damage, pipes leaks, electric concerns, and mold and mildew. Don't forget home windows and insulation. Being aware of these problems can conserve you cash and headaches down the line.
